Павел Голубев

Павел Голубев

С нами с 21 февраля 2014; Место в рейтинге пользователей: #293
Вчера в 16:00
0
Предлагаю в целом обсудить понятие «вариант товара».

Я пришел к тому, что варианты — являются отдельными товарами. Возьмём для примера футболку. У неё
— 2 кроя: для мужчин и женщин
— 2 цвета: черный и белый
— 3 размера: S, M, L.

Итого у нас 12 разных товаров, у каждого свой свой SKU (id), свой штрих-код, свой складской остаток и могут даже фотографии различаться, ровно как и описания товаров. Это именно разные товары, т.к. они хранятся на разных полках склада и у по каждому из них свой остаток.

А сущность «варианты товара» — чисто человеческое понятие, подразумевающее под собой группировку товаров по каким-либо признакам. Но при этом товары в группе — это то разные товары.

Если посмотрим на маркетплейсы, то там тоже каждый «вариант» — отдельный товар со своим url формата /product/name-id
Пример:
www.ozon.ru/product/noski-adidas-sportswear-c-spw-ank-6p-6-par-1072115944
www.ozon.ru/product/noski-adidas-sportswear-c-spw-ank-6p-6-par-1072115144
www.ozon.ru/product/noski-adidas-sportswear-c-spw-ank-6p-6-par-1072123642
www.ozon.ru/product/noski-adidas-sportswear-c-spw-ank-6p-6-par-1072125230
01 октября 2025, 16:39
+1
Айтишники официально никому не нужны. Студент из США закончил обучение в престижном вузе, откликнулся на вакансии 6 тысяч раз, но не смог устроиться даже в McDonald’s. Молодые специалисты не просто не нужны компаниям.
Мне нужны молодые специалисты. Ради эксперимента попробуйте хоть кого-нибудь, ну вот хоть 1 толкового на 100к нанять на удалёнку на полный рабочий день.

Работодатели легко избавляются от айтишников, заменяя их на нейросети.
Ага, ага. Чёт еще ни одно не заменил.
Каким образом нейронка заменяет программиста — не понятно, если нейрока — просто инструмент программиста. Перфоратор заменил человека?
29 июня 2025, 16:46
+1
Для этого git на проде должен быть + весь код проекта должен в нём хранится. А во многих проектах git или нет вообще или только часть кода в нём.
26 декабря 2024, 11:10
0
Слышу эту песню про программирование — уже с лет 20 точно.

Но пока «мы» даже сверстать макет не можем автоматически, чтобы можно было в продакшен отправить и это с учётом того, что в Figma уже готов css.
29 ноября 2024, 16:27
0
commerceML 3 официально у 1С нигде не анонсирован
14 октября 2024, 15:51
0
Понял, спасибо
07 октября 2024, 10:25
0
Если не сложно, то какие вопросики? Мне реально интересно.
04 октября 2024, 18:03
+1
Vuetify живее всех живых github.com/vuetifyjs/vuetify
26 февраля 2024, 10:47
+1
По cron поставить очистку таблицы
13 ноября 2023, 12:09
+1
Vue/React не делают шаг назад. Добавили серверного рендеринга, чтобы банально быстрее грузилось, чтобы пользователь быстрее мог увидеть интерфейс, а не белый лист с индикатором загрузки.

Проблемы с расширяемостью готовых Vue/React/Svelte компонент действительно существует, проблема не решается в лоб. Но об этом знает любой front-end разработчик с релевантным опытом.
05 сентября 2023, 17:13
0
А почему всю корзину не хранить в LocalStorage? А при оформлении заказа прокидывать в процессор создающий заказ данные из LocalStorage. Там и событие есть на изменение, можно сразу все корзины офовлять по нему.
22 августа 2023, 15:05
0
@Илья Уткин При попытке поставить на MacOS
Error response from daemon: error while mounting volume '/var/lib/docker/volumes/doodle_nfsmount/_data': failed to mount local volume: mount :/Users/catsmeatman/Projects/doodle:/var/lib/docker/volumes/doodle_nfsmount/_data, data: addr=192.168.65.254,nolock,hard,nointr,nfsvers=3: connection refused
19 июня 2023, 18:30
+4
Спасибо, ребята. Афигенно вышло!
08 декабря 2022, 12:50
0
Кайф!

А рассматривался вариант ManticoreSearch, который форк Sphinx github.com/manticoresoftware/manticoresearch?
20 октября 2022, 12:10
0
ок, тогда можно рассмотреть типа такой штуки manticoresearch.com. Фасетный поиск из коробки manual.manticoresearch.com/Searching/Faceted_search и php клиент есть github.com/manticoresoftware/manticoresearch-php
19 октября 2022, 14:57
0
Можно попробовать вариант заранее просчитывать все возможные пересечения для фасетного фильтра и хранить эти варианты в кеш-таблице, которую в mysql сделать in-memory. Кажется так работает «умный фильтр» в Битрикс www.intervolga.ru/blog/projects/bitrix-smart-filter-citilink-style/

Тот же подход но для Redis habr.com/ru/company/oleg-bunin/blog/316652/
19 октября 2022, 13:05
0
Да и индексирует новые товары крайне медленно. А дефолтный внешний вид — страх и ужас.